They had assisted the other tribes in conquering the Promised Land west of the Jordan River. The "great wealth" refers to the spoils of war, a common practice in ancient times where victors would take possessions from the defeated. This wealth is a tangible sign of God's blessing and fulfillment of His promises to Israel.<p><b>with immense herds of livestock,</b><br>Livestock was a primary measure of wealth and prosperity in ancient Near Eastern cultures. The mention of "immense herds" underscores the abundance that God provided. It also reflects the pastoral lifestyle of these tribes, who chose land east of the Jordan River because it was suitable for grazing.<p><b>with silver, gold, bronze, iron,</b><br>These metals were valuable commodities in the ancient world, used for trade, crafting tools, weapons, and ornaments. Their inclusion in the spoils indicates the comprehensive nature of the victory and the economic prosperity it brought. Silver and gold often symbolize purity and divinity in biblical literature, while bronze and iron represent strength and durability.<p><b>and very many clothes.</b><br>Clothing was a significant part of wealth in ancient times, often indicating status and identity. The mention of "very many clothes" suggests not only material wealth but also the cultural exchange that occurred through conquest. Garments could be used for personal use or traded, adding to the tribes' resources.<p><b>Divide with your brothers the spoil of your enemies.&#8221;</b><br>This directive emphasizes the importance of unity and shared blessing among the tribes of Israel. It reflects the communal nature of Israelite society, where the success of one part was to benefit the whole. This principle of sharing is echoed in the New Testament, where believers are encouraged to share with those in need (<a href="/acts/2-44.htm">Acts 2:44-45</a>). The "spoil of your enemies" signifies God's deliverance and provision, a recurring theme throughout the conquest narratives.<div class="vheading2">Persons / Places / Events</div>1. <b><a href="/topical/j/joshua.htm">Joshua</a></b><br>The leader of the Israelites after Moses, who led the people into the Promised Land.
